#9
Well I wouldnt say they are waterproof from the factory, but can be very easily. They make good water bikes because they are so HEAVY. I added 18lbs. of water in each back tire and 10lbs. of water in each front, just to keep it on the bottom..............I keep all my electrical connections greased.
